		<description>Great ideas! The best thing I did in the past month or so was to put a dresser as an entry table at my front door. And then instead of leaving it empty so there was room to toss a cluster of crap at the door when we walked in, I decorated. I put decorative things on the dresser and there is NO ROOM now to clutter the entry way with mail, papers, keys, everything. We are forced to go the extra step to put the things where they belong. It has really helped.</description>
